Overview

The application rate controller display is the operator-facing instrument that integrates vehicle speed — from a wheel-sensor pulse or GPS NMEA feed — with flow meter pulse output to compute and display the actual bitumen application rate in L/m² on the road surface. It allows the operator to set a target application rate, monitors deviation from target in real time, and may activate alarm outputs when the actual rate falls outside a defined tolerance. It is the primary quality-assurance instrument for the spray operator throughout each run.

Because application rate is a function of three variables — flow rate, vehicle speed and spray width — the controller must continuously process all three simultaneously. Any one of the three changing unexpectedly without corresponding adjustment of the others will cause an under- or over-application event that may fail a construction quality inspection.

Function

Application rate in L/m² equals flow rate in L/min divided by the product of vehicle speed in m/min and spray width in metres. The controller performs this calculation multiple times per second and updates the display continuously. By showing both target and actual rates, the operator can immediately adjust pump speed or vehicle speed to compensate for deviations caused by grade changes, pump wear or temperature-driven viscosity variation. The job totaliser function records total volume sprayed per run, which is essential for material accounting, contract documentation and payment certification on government road projects.

Construction & quality

Housing: heavy-duty ABS or aluminium enclosure, IP65 rated, designed for cab dashboard or external spray panel mounting. Display: full-colour LCD or backlit LCD, 4.3 to 7 inches, minimum 600 cd/m² brightness for outdoor and direct-sunlight visibility. Inputs: flow meter pulse (NPN, PNP or reed), speed sensor pulse or GPS NMEA serial, manual spray width entry. Outputs: 4–20 mA or PWM pump speed control signal, alarm relay. Power: 12 VDC or 24 VDC vehicle supply, under 5 W consumption. Data logging: internal flash memory with USB or RS232 download. Operating temperature: −20 °C to +70 °C (−4 °F to +158 °F).

When to replace

  • Display does not power up or shows corrupted or scrambled characters
  • Rate reads zero or pegged at maximum despite valid flow and speed sensor signals
  • Application rate display is erratic or noisy — loose connector on the speed or flow sensor input
  • Stored job data cannot be read or downloaded — internal flash memory fault
  • Touchscreen or keypad buttons become unresponsive to repeated input
